Job description

Reporting to the IT Manager—Business Service, the Network Security Administrator is responsible for safeguarding computer systems, networks, and sensitive data while championing a culture of security awareness, implementing robust security controls and adhering to established policies to ensure the security of our information assets. T&T Supermarket Inc. was founded in 1993 with two stores in BC. Since then, it has expanded rapidly and is now Canada’s largest Asian supermarket chain with 37 stores across the country : 14 in BC, 7 in Alberta, 14 in Ontario, and 2 in Quebec. The Company’s continuous expansion is going to bring more new stores in the next couple of years.

Responsibilities

  • Implement, configure, and maintain comprehensive network security measures and technical controls across the enterprise.
  • Proactively monitor, detect, and resolve security threats. Lead investigations into security events and alerts, executing rapid response protocols to mitigate breaches.
  • Conduct thorough security risk assessments for new systems prior to deployment and perform recurring audits on production environments to ensure continued compliance.
  • Administer and optimize advanced security toolsets, including SIEM, IDS / IPS, and DLP.
  • Remediate and patch system vulnerabilities to minimize the corporate attack surface.
  • Stay abreast of evolving security standards, newly published vulnerabilities, and modern remediation techniques to ensure the organization remains resilient.
  • Perform any other duties assigned by the superior(s).

Qualifications

  • Minimum of 2+ years of dedicated experience in network security or a closely related technical field.
  • Advanced administrative knowledge of MS Windows and Linux environments.
  • Working experience with security management tools (e.g., SIEM, IPS / IDS, DLP) is highly preferred.
  • Possession of an active security certification (e.g., CISSP, CISM, CompTIA Security+, or GSEC) is considered an asset.
  • Exceptional analytical and fault-finding skills.
  • Strong interpersonal skills with a service-oriented mindset.
  • Able to provide out-of-office support when required.
  • Fluency in written and spoken English.
  • Ability to communicate in Chinese (Mandarin and / or Cantonese) is an asset.
